Default T202 set

I'd say it's not a tough set to complete, depending on how you go about it. If you want the basic set, it will just depend on your checkbook, for the most part. If you want to chase different backs, then it will take a lot of patience. There are three possible backs - red, black 649, and black 30. I don't know for a fact, but I imagine each card can be found with a red or black back. However, I don't think every card can be found with a Black Factory 30 back.

As for the Cobbs - there are a lot of them, but they are relatively cheap compared to the Cobbs of other sets. You'll find the scarcity of the Cobbs is not the same either - for instance, I think the Desperate Slide for Third card is the toughest. As for the rest of the cards, you'll find some that are scarcer than others as you go along, so I'm not sure how they were printed. Others that have always been reported scarce tend not to be, like the Birmingham card. If you don't like Chief Meyers, than don't go after this set - he's everywhere!

The set is beautiful and underrated. I even buy lots of end/middle panels just because they are cheap and fun! If only they were trimmed in T205 gold...
